Transaction 340545b158be7e632c289bc8efda9b214f082b8e4f687b7c2df21943af58ce0c
1 Input
2 Outputs
- 340545b158be7e632c289bc8efda9b214f082b8e4f687b7c2df21943af58ce0c:0
- 340545b158be7e632c289bc8efda9b214f082b8e4f687b7c2df21943af58ce0c:1
value 23000000
address 1KBh9i4pMYn1ZtrPcah2rog7UgnRKzpYTf
value 5212197743
address 17TDgHtM7WuZN1qztwqUf7uwChyqCzGXZL